Blob Blame History Raw
diff -up cups-1.5.2/cups/language.c.translation cups-1.5.2/cups/language.c
--- cups-1.5.2/cups/language.c.translation	2011-11-01 07:06:15.000000000 +0100
+++ cups-1.5.2/cups/language.c	2012-02-28 10:54:58.448744034 +0100
@@ -1134,7 +1134,7 @@ _cupsMessageLookup(cups_array_t *a,	/* I
   }
 #endif /* __APPLE__ && CUPS_BUNDLEDIR */
 
-  if (match && match->str)
+  if (match && match->str && (strlen(match->str) > 0))
     return (match->str);
   else
     return (m);